McLean, VA – October 2, 2025 – Appian (NASDAQ: APPN) the leading platform for AI process automation, announced today that it is named a Leader in the The Forrester Wave™: Digital Process Automation Software, Q3 2025.
The report states that Appian best suits organizations pursuing complex, scaled digital process automation deployments. “Customers praise Appian’s rapid prototyping and flexible UI development tools that streamline application changes, alongside its data fabric and orchestration capabilities that help with integration challenges like extracting data from SAP.”
Appian also earned recognition for its data fabric that unifies data for AI, its process intelligence capabilities that ensure excellent governance, and its "superior roadmap" for enhancing AI integration, scalability, and developer productivity.
According to the report, “AI agents will drive the next wave of DPA innovation.” For businesses evaluating DPA vendors, that means looking for those that “integrate these new agents with existing DPA strengths” rather than simply demonstrate agent-building capabilities.
“With decades of experience solving complex process challenges, Appian provides the leading platform for digital process automation,” said Sanat Joshi, Executive Vice President, Product & Solutions, Appian. “Appian helps modernize mission-critical processes and systems with a platform that combines process, data, and AI.”
